Abstract
A limiting current-type gas sensor element including a plurality of stacked ceramic layers and configured to output a limiting current value which depends on a concentration of a specific gas in a gas to be measured when a certain voltage is applied. The gas sensor element includes a solid electrolyte member having oxygen ion conductivity; a heater that heats the solid electrolyte member; a measurement electrode and a reference electrode provided on the solid electrolyte member; a chamber facing the measurement electrode and into which the gas to be measured is introduced; a gas inlet located to a tip side of the chamber in a longitudinal direction; and a diffusion resistance part provided in the gas inlet. A heating center of the heater is located further to the tip side than an electrode center of the measurement electrode is.
